While I was at it i discovered something really interesting. I wanted to buy the PIC18F4550-I/P from Jaycar Electronics. This is an image of their website and the price that they are selling it for (~$44):







Understandibly I thought this was a bit rich so I took a look at the microchip website and they sell it for ~5USD + ~$15USD to get it to Australia. So I could buy two microchips from America (Thailand Actually) and it would still be cheaper than buying one from Jaycar.
